UEFA, CONCACAF and AFC accuse Gianni Infantino of 'fundamental breach of trust'
UEFA, CONCACAF and AFC accuse Gianni Infantino of 'fundamental breach of trust'
Three of FIFA's six confederations issued an open letter to the "football family" on Monday (August 10) attacking President ​Gianni Infantino's conduct during the proposed sale of a stake in World Cup commercial rights and calling for leadership that works for the game.

Magnitude 7.4 quake rocks western Colombia, killing at least 111 people
Magnitude 7.4 quake rocks western Colombia, killing at least 111 people
A powerful 7.4 magnitude earthquake struck western Colombia on Monday, killing at least 111 people, damaging hundreds of buildings and leaving many trapped under debris while their loved ones and rescue workers searched through rubble.

Nvidia links with Wall Street firms for $500bn AI financing deal
Apollo, BlackRock, Goldman Sachs and KKR among those working with chipmaker to fund infrastructureNvidia ⁠has partnered with six major Wall Street financial institutions to raise ⁠more than $500bn (£370bn) capital for artificial intelligence infrastructure.The Nvidia chief executive, Jensen Huang, said on X that the company has ⁠the option to backstop up to $125bn, or 25% of the potential deals.
